Nevada, Idaho See Double-Digit Rise in Home Prices

hamilton-zanze April 11, 2014

According to CoreLogic, Nevada’s single-family home prices rose the most in the U.S. from January 2013 to January 2014, with a 22.2% increase. Idaho was in 9th place nationally with home values gaining 11.1% year-over-year, while Boise home prices rose 12.2%. The national average was 12%.

These increases reflect the strengthening of the residential market across the U.S. and in major MSAs. In Idaho’s Ada County, 2,534 new residential units were added to the property tax roll in 2013 and 1,997 were added in 2012.

As housing markets continue to heat up even as interest rates are poised to rise, the resulting higher home prices and mortgage payments could benefit the apartment market as some would-be home-buyers stay on the sidelines.
